If you want backgammon to have a young following, get it in schools with no money on the game. That's how chess gets so big, despite the fact that most people have no financial future in the game (even some GMs I've met have a hard time paying their bills). I made more money in my first 6 months of playing backgammon than I did in 5 years playing chess. Alternatively, you could do it the poker way, and make the game such that people who are my age have a more lucrative career in online poker than they do in graduate business programs. Unfortunately, Congress doesn't think too highly of that one. Television would help.
